About the Role
Are you passionate about making a difference and creating positive social impact? As a Restart Advisor, you will play a transformational role in coaching and empowering individuals. You will help participants unlock their potential and guide them toward sustainable employment, providing career coaching and personal development support while addressing complex and varied challenges.

Your key responsibilities will include collaborating with participants through diagnostic assessments to identify barriers and create action plans that shift mindsets and outline steps to secure meaningful employment. You will meet and exceed performance targets by continuously improving strategies and seeking input to deliver the best outcomes for participants and the wider community. You will also signpost participants to internal and external services addressing needs such as debt management, mental health, and career coaching.

Additionally, you will ensure participants have well-crafted, professional CVs, tailored supporting statements, and cover letters to support their job searches. Preparing participants for interviews through mock interviews and assessment activities, helping them build confidence, will be a key part of your role. Maintaining accurate electronic participant records reflecting the full spectrum of support offered, from coaching through to employment placement, within required timescales and standards, is essential.
